Washington State Registered Agent Guidelines

To operate a company in WA, having a registered agent is mandatory. A legal agent is an individual or a business entity that is designated to receive legal documents and governmental correspondence on behalf of your Limited Liability Company or corp. In Washington, the registered agent must have a physical street address in the state, known as the agent's office. This address cannot be a P.O. Box; it must be a location where documents can be sent during normal hours.

The agent can either be a resident individual over the age of 18 or a corporation that is licensed to carry out business in WA. This option allows businesses to choose between appointing an internal staff member or hiring a professional registered agent service. It is important that the selected agent be present at the registered office address during business hours to ensure that important documents, such as legal notices and tax correspondence, are received promptly.

Entrepreneurs should be cognizant that not to have a designated agent can lead to serious compliance issues, including penalties or the inability to properly defend against lawsuits. Therefore, selecting a trustworthy registered agent helps that all legal requirements are fulfilled and that the company maintains good standing with the state.

Fees and Expenses of Agent Solutions

The expense of agent services in Washington can vary greatly based on the provider and the level of service offered. Basic level services generally start at 100 dollars per year, but more comprehensive packages can cost more than 300 USD annually. This cost typically includes managing official documents, maintaining a registered office address, and guaranteeing compliance with state regulations. When comparing WA agent services, it's crucial to evaluate what is part of the costs to determine real value.

In addition regular fees, some registered agents may offer extra features such as mail forwarding, compliance alerts, and help with annual reports for an additional fee. These add-ons can improve the worth of the service, especially for SMEs that may seek extra help to stay compliant with state laws. It is recommended to look for agents that provide a clear breakdown of costs and any possible expenses for additional features to prevent unexpected costs.

Changing Your Registered Agent in the State of Washington

Updating your agent of record in Washington is a process that requires detailed attention to ensure adherence with state regulations. To start the change, you need to complete a form designated for updating the registered agent. This document typically requires the information of your present agent, the new representative's details, and any pertinent business identification details. Confirm that the new agent is eligible to serve in Washington, which signifies they need to have a real address in the region and be a individual resident or a company authorized to carry out business in the state.

Once you have submitted the required form, submit it to the Washington Secretary of State. This submission may be done online or by post, according to your preference. It is essential to prevent holdups in handling; thus, ensure that all information is accurate and complete to avoid any problems that could arise from inaccurate filings. Note that there may be a nominal fee associated with the change, so be ready to pay that as part of the procedure.

After the change has been filed, it is advisable to inform your new registered agent about their new role. This step makes sure that they are equipped to receive service of process and any authorized correspondence on behalf of your business.
